The read · computed from their figures
Festival Republic Limited has filed 7 statutory payment periods (earliest H1 2023). Their latest report puts the average at 29 days against stated terms of 0–60 days.
The direction is faster: from 32 to 29 days over the window — about 3 days faster.
In the latest period 47% of invoices were paid outside their agreed terms, and 5% landed 61+ days out.
In their own words · from the filing
Dispute resolution
Festival Republic Limited seeks to resolve any queries and disputes on a timely basis. The supplier's point of contact within Festival Republic Limited would resolve any invoicing disputes with the supplier directly.
Every statutory report on record
Most recent first.
| Period | Avg days | Outside terms | 61+ days | Filed |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| H1 2026 | 29 | 47% | 5% | 31 Jul 2026 |
| H2 2025 | 35 | 40% | 10% | 30 Jan 2026 |
| H1 2025 | 23 | 51% | 3% | 30 Jul 2025 |
| H2 2024 | 32 | 36% | 11% | 30 Jan 2025 |
| H1 2024 | 25 | 38% | 7% | 9 Aug 2024 |
| H2 2023 | 32 | 44% | 9% | 6 Feb 2024 |
| H1 2023 | 23 | 49% | 5% | 30 Jul 2023 |

Late Payment Act. The Late Payment of Commercial Debts Act lets a supplier charge statutory interest and fixed compensation on invoices paid past agreed terms. Work out what a late invoice is worth → Whether it applies depends on your contract — check with an adviser.
